Born on September 26, 1932, in Gah, Punjab (now in Pakistan), he rose from humble beginnings to become one of the most influential leaders in modern Indian history. A brilliant economist, he earned his doctorate from the University of Oxford and went on to serve in various key positions, including as the Governor of the Reserve Bank of India, Deputy Chairman of the Planning Commission, and Finance Minister of India.
As Finance Minister in the early 1990s, Dr. Singh played a pivotal role in liberalizing India’s economy, steering the country away from a severe financial crisis and laying the foundation for its rapid economic growth. His tenure as Prime Minister from 2004 to 2014 was marked by significant achievements, including the implementation of landmark social welfare programs, the India-U.S. civil nuclear agreement, and sustained economic growth.
